Harley-Davidson Of St. Augustine Shop
118 Saint George St, Saint Augustine, FL
Adamec Harley-Davidson operates a retail merchandise shop in Historic Downtown St. Augustine at 118 Saint George Street, continuing the Adamec family legacy that began when George Adamec opened his first dealership in New Jersey in 1931 at age 21. The family relocated to Florida in 1962, bringing their Harley-Davidson expertise and commitment to customer service. The St. Augustine retail location specializes in quality Harley-Davidson apparel and merchandise including branded t-shirts, clothing for men, women, and children, plus riding gear such as jackets, boots, pants, helmets, and accessories.
The shop also stocks MotorClothes apparel, sunglasses, barware, and decorative tin signs, positioned as a destination for Harley enthusiasts visiting America's oldest city. While this is primarily a merchandise outlet, the Adamec family operates full-service dealerships at other Florida locations for new and pre-owned motorcycle sales and certified service.
